Communauté d'agglomération du Grand Sénonais is the communauté d'agglomération, an intercommunal structure, centred on the town of Sens. It is located in the Yonne department, in the Bourgogne-Franche-Comté region, central France. Created in 2002, its seat is in Sens.[1] Its area is 375.2 km2. Its population was 59,202 in 2019, of which 26,688 in Sens proper.[2]
